415-432 of 514 vehicles
£42,950
£67,990
£39,190
£43,595
£47,750
£34,990
£35,550
£69,985
£61,200
£58,990
£45,990
£46,990
£47,490
£67,490
£48,737
£48,794
£48,031
£92,650